Wiltshire Police are appealing for witnesses after a driver continued through a red light and failed to stop for the police in Salisbury.
In a statement, Wiltshire Police said, "The driver of a silver Ford Focus Zetec was travelling up Devizes Road towards Fugglestone Red at 5.13pm on September 13 when they drove through a red light outside the Royal Oak Pub.
"They narrowly missed a man who was crossing the road.
"This was seen by police officers who were waiting to pull onto Devizes Road from Queen Alexandra Road.
"When the officer approached the car, the driver drove off at speed.
"The male driver was around 5ft 11, with dark hair, aged between 40 and 60 years and wore a dark jacket.
"If this was you, or if you witnessed this incident, please contact us on 101 quoting reference 54240108561."
